Day 1

Hello Moremi Game Reserve

Hello Moremi Game Reserve

Depart Maun for Moremi Game Reserve and begin game viewing after entry. Explore a mix of woodland, floodplain, lagoon and open habitats while travelling toward the prepared mobile camp. Stop for a light lunch and continue the afternoon drive. Wildlife is observed as encountered and no sighting is guaranteed. You will be treated to a hot shower in the privacy of your en-suite tent and proceed to enjoy your campfire dinner. You will then retreat to their 3 x 3m tent (meru tent) equipped with a stretcher bed, a veranda, and an attached bathroom with a private bush toilet and attached private bucket shower.
Meals planned: lunch and dinner.

Day 2

Moremi Game Reserve

Moremi Game Reserve

Begin with an early guided game drive in Moremi, with the route selected for current road, water and safety conditions. Return for breakfast or brunch and rest during the warmer part of the day. A second game drive or other confirmed activity follows later in the afternoon. The guide will interpret habitats, tracks, birdlife and wildlife encountered naturally. Return to the fully serviced camp for dinner.
Meals planned: breakfast, lunch and dinner.

Day 3

Goodbye Moremi, Hello Okavango Delta

Goodbye Moremi, Hello Okavango Delta

Leave Moremi on a final game-viewing transfer and connect via Maun or the confirmed transfer point to the mokoro station. Continue through shallow Delta channels by mokoro to the next campsite. After lunch and a rest, join a guided nature walk of about two to three hours if terrain, weather and safety conditions permit. Return before dark for dinner.

Day 4

Enjoying the Okavango Delta

Enjoying the Okavango Delta

Start with coffee, tea and rusks before a guided morning walk, normally around three hours and adjusted to the group’s fitness and the guide’s safety assessment. Return for brunch and a midday break. Later, explore the Delta by mokoro for approximately three hours, with a sunset pause where safe and practical. Return to camp before dark for dinner. The route and activities may change with water levels and weather.
Meals planned: breakfast or brunch, lunch and dinner.

Day 5

Hello Central Kalahari Game Reserve

Hello Central Kalahari Game Reserve

After a light breakfast, leave the Delta by mokoro and the confirmed transfer service, then continue by road toward the Central Kalahari Game Reserve. Travel to the Deception Valley camping area, with timing dependent on connections, roads and park entry. After lunch and a rest, take a late game drive and pause for sunset where conditions allow. Return for dinner at the prepared camp.

Day 6

Central Kalahari Game Reserve

Central Kalahari Game Reserve

Depart at about 06:30 after coffee, tea and rusks for a game drive toward Sunday Pan. Continue into the Passage Valley for the planned brunch, then travel through the Leopard Pan area on the way back to camp for lunch and a rest. In the afternoon, explore toward Deception Pan and enjoy the evening light before returning for dinner. Routes may change with road, weather and wildlife conditions.
Meals planned: breakfast or brunch, lunch and dinner.

Day 7

Travel Back

Travel Back

Set out at dawn for a final game drive in the Deception Valley area, looking for tracks, birdlife and wildlife active in the cooler hours. Return to camp for breakfast and prepare for departure. Travel back to Maun with viewing stops possible inside the reserve. Arrival is anticipated in the afternoon but depends on road, park and wildlife conditions.
